Ανάγνωση στα Αγγλικά

Κοινή χρήση μέσω


SELECTCOLUMNS

Ισχύει για:Υπολογιζόμενη στήληΥπολογιζόμενος πίνακαςMeasureΥπολογισμός απεικόνισης

Επιστρέφει έναν πίνακα με επιλεγμένες στήλες από τον πίνακα and νέες στήλες που καθορίζονται από τις DAX παραστάσεις.

Σύνταξη

DAX
SELECTCOLUMNS(<Table>, [<Name>], <Expression>, [<Name>], …) 

Παράμετροι

Όρος Ορισμός
Table Οποιαδήποτε DAX παράσταση που επιστρέφει έναν πίνακα.
Name Το όνομα που δόθηκε στη στήλη, μέσα σε διπλά εισαγωγικά.
Expression Οποιαδήποτε παράσταση που επιστρέφει μια ανυσματική value όπως μια αναφορά στήλης, ακέραιος or συμβολοσειρά value.

Επιστροφή value

Ένας πίνακας με τον ίδιο αριθμό γραμμών με τον πίνακα που καθορίστηκε ως ο first όρισμα. Ο πίνακας που επιστράφηκε έχει μία στήλη για κάθε ζεύγος ορισμάτων Name, Expression, and κάθε παράσταση αξιολογείται στο περιβάλλον μιας γραμμής από το καθορισμένο Table όρισμα.

Παρατηρήσεις

SELECTCOLUMNS έχει την ίδια υπογραφή με ADDCOLUMNS, and έχει την ίδια συμπεριφορά except που αντί να ξεκινά με τις καθορισμένες Table, SELECTCOLUMNS ξεκινά με έναν κενό πίνακα πριν την προσθήκη στηλών.

Αυτή η συνάρτηση υποστηρίζεται not για χρήση σε λειτουργία DirectQuery όταν χρησιμοποιείται σε υπολογιζόμενες στήλες or κανόνες ασφάλειας σε επίπεδο γραμμών (RLS).

Παράδειγμα

Για τον παρακάτω πίνακα με ονομασία Πελάτης:

Χώρα Στάδιο Count Σύνολο
IND 2 χιλ. 20 800
IND MH 25 1000
IND WB 10 900
ΗΠΑ CA 5 500
ΗΠΑ WA 10 900
DAX
SELECTCOLUMNS(Customer, "Country, State", [Country]&", "&[State])

Επιστρέφει

Χώρα, Πολιτεία
IND, JK
IND, MH
IND, WB
USA, CA
USA, WA